Care and Maintenance

IMPORTANT: We recommend cleaning your humidifier every two weeks. Follow Instructions.

Humidifiers provide comfort by adding moisture to dry, heated indoor air. To get the most benefit from the humidifier and avoid product misuse, follow all instructions carefully, specifically the operation, care and maintenance guidelines. Please note this is an electrical appliance and requires careful attention when in use. In addition, if you do not follow the recommended care and maintenance guidelines, microorganisms may be able to grow in the water within the humidifier’s reservoir.

CAUTION: Disconnect power before cleaning or servicing unit.

1)Turn unit off by turning the humidistat and the fan speed switch to the off position.

2)Unplug electrical cord from wall outlet.

3)Lift chassis unit with outlet grille from cabinet and place on a hard, flat surface where it will not be bumped. Use care to avoid damage to the internal float lever.

Cleaning the Water Reservoir:

4)Carefully lift the wick frame assembly from cabinet, allowing any water to drain from the wick into the water reservoir. Place wick assembly in sink to finish draining. Handle wick carefully, paper is fragile when wet

5)Remove the lift rod and float assembly. (see Assembly Section for instructions.)

6)Remove any remaining water in the reservoir. After the water is removed, add 1 gallon of fresh warm water and 8 oz. of undiluted white vinegar. Clean all interior surfaces using a soft brush and the cleaning solution. Let the solution stand for 20 minutes. Remove the solution and wipe out the bottom with a soft cloth dampened with white vinegar to remove any remaining scale.
